A Review: MASKS #8

The Fellowship was fortunate enough to obtain a copy of MASKS #8 from Dynamite Comics. The story is by Chris Roberson, art by Dennis Calero, art direction by Alex Ross, and lettering by Simon Bowland.

The Masks are all together to eliminate the threat of the Justice Party once and for all. They must also deal with the leader, Brian O’Brien formerly the hero known as The Clock. But will they be able to stop the Black Legion’s march to Washington D.C. to take control of the United States? Will justice truly be served?

This was a satisfying conclusion to a really good mini-series. The idea of the Justice Party “legally” trying to take control of the country is an intriguing concept and I love the idea. Kudos to Chris Roberson for coming up with a fun, action pack thriller worthy of the pulp heroes. Dennis Calero and Alex Ross create a visual treat that’s hard not to enjoy. I really hope these guys (both creators and characters) will reunite for a sequel.
